The symptoms of internal varicose veins on the legs include:

- Pain and heavy in the legs after the loads, especially at the end of the day;
- A feeling of bursting the legs from the inside;
- Cramps in the legs at night;
- Swelling and pain when pressing on the leg;
- Increased drought of the skin of the legs;
- A tendency towards the appearance of cracks and wounds on it;
- Your long -term healing.
Then a venous network can occur on the skin of the legs, the spread of which grows quickly - this sign can be seen in the photo of inner varicose veins.After you have discovered at least one of the listed symptoms, you should not delay the treatment of a phlebologist-one specialist in vascular pathologies.
Diagnostics and treatment
Modern examination methods help a special diagnosis with hidden varicose veins of internal veins:
- Angiography- X beam of blood vessels with the introduction of a contrast to the bloodstream, which enables blood flow to pursue through the veins.
- Lymphography- helps to recognize a violation of the lymph drainage, which leads to swelling of the legs.
- Computer tomography,Give a two -dimensional image of blood vessels and enables your defects to be observed visually.
- Ultrasonic examination (ultrasound)- defines the condition of the walls of the veins and the degree of valve power in the vessels.
It is also necessary to carry out blood tests.A general analysis (UAC) shows the degree of hemoglobin, platelets and red blood cells so that you can define the presence of an inflammatory process.Hemostasis will help to determine the risk of blood clots.
According to diagnostic procedures, the doctor develops a therapeutic strategy that decides how and how to treat internal varicose veins.This includes a complex of therapeutic measures, including:

- Wear of compression lines- It is bought in pharmacy facilities based on the recommendations of a phlebologist.It can be golf, stockings or tights - everything depends on the localization of the damage zone.The doctor determines the required degree of compression effects on the veins that vary between 20 and 100% (the indicator is specified during the sale);
- Sclerotherapy- A minimally invasive procedure that includes the introduction of a special substance (sclerosantin) that clogs painful internal vessels.As a result, they are excluded from the blood flow, and their function is transferred to the so -called collateral -in nearby small blood vessels, which then increase to the required size and become full in full veins.
- Drug treatmentVacation of internal venous vessels using anticoagulation medication that reduces the degree of blood density, as well as the venotonics that strengthen the walls of the inner vessels.
